Web17 jul. 2024 · Self-care for parents is hence important for both themselves and their ADHD children. There are multiple benefits from self-care that parents may enjoy including lower stress and fatigue levels, improved moods and relationships, better sleep quality and general wellness and health. If your child takes stimulant medication, remember that dehydration is a common side effect, which can be of particular concern during summer camp. Web12 sep. 2024 · The possible financial help for ADHD children would come from the Supplemental Security Income or SSI program, administered by the Social Security Administration office. However, you need to remember that the SSI is provided for people with disability/es that prevent them from getting a decent job.
